Event summary

Get ready for an exhilarating weekend at the Reesor 50 Ultraranch Festival, taking place on Friday, May 15, 2026, in the stunning Maple Creek, Saskatchewan. This unique event invites adventure seekers to immerse themselves in the breathtaking landscapes of the Cypress Hills, where you can choose from three exciting race distances: the Sundown 10, the Reesor 50, and the Reesor Mountain Marathon.

Kick off the festivities with the Sundown 10 on Friday night, which promises rolling hills, vibrant wildflowers, and a lively atmosphere complete with live music and starry skies. On Saturday, tackle the challenging Reesor 50, a 50-mile trek (83 km) with a vertical ascent of 2300 meters, or opt for the Reesor Mountain Marathon, covering 42.5 km with a 1250-meter ascent. Both races feature well-stocked aid stations and the chance to win a share of the exciting $10,000 prize purse. Organiser's Description

Reesor 50 Ultraranch FestivalThe Reesor 50 is an unforgettable adventure through the rugged beauty of the Cypress Hills. The journey takes you across rolling meadows, winding trails, and beneath the towering conglomerate cliffs that stand as silent guardians of the land. Each step reveals new sights: wildflowers, grazing deer, and the calls of distant hawks. The terrain tests your endurance, with challenging climbs rewarded by sweeping vistas. The race begins and ends at the Historic Reesor Ranch.This event offers three distances, the Sundown 10 on Friday night, followed by the Reesor 50 and the Reesor Mountain Marathon on Saturday.Sundown 10● Sundown 10 + Saturday Volunteer Option: There will be an option to run and volunteer. If you choose the run and volunteer option, you will be required to sign up to volunteer on Saturday. Your race fees will be discounted 25% if you choose this option. All volunteers receive free breakfast on Saturday morning (7-10am) and race dinner on Saturday evening. If you choose this option and decide that you cannot fulfill your volunteer commitment, you will be required to provide a payment of $35.
● Sundown 10 Course: the course will stay on ranch property. Expect hills, views, flowers, hugs and a finish line that is so ready for you. Beverages, live music, stars, camping.
● Sundown 10 Registration: includes dinner Friday night (lasagna), beverage, finisher's token and swag, with the option to purchase the other meals available throughout the weekend.
Reesor 50The Reesor 50 is 50 miles (83km) in distance. The vertical ascent/descent is 2300 metres. There are 6 fully stocked aid stations on the course, plus the finish line aid. In addition to the 6 aid stations, there are 2 water-only stations along the way. The start time will be 8am and finish cutoff is 18 hours (2am). More info on our website.The Reesor Mountain MarathonThe Reesor Mountain Marathon is 42.5km in distance. The vertical ascent/descent is 1250 metres. There are 3 fully stocked aid stations on the course, plus the finish line aid. The start time will be 9am and finish cutoff is 10 hours (7pm). PRIZE MONEYBIG NEWS FOR 2026: we're raising the prize purse to $10,000 cash. The Reesor Ultraranch Festival will always be a festival first - a place to camp out, share the trails, and soak up that magical ranch vibe. A big cash money prize purse adds another layer of excitement: faster fields, new faces on the start line, and a little extra fire for anyone chasing the podium. Prize money courtesy of Prairie Sky Running Company, our presenting sponsor Prairie Run Crew and our hosts at the Historic Reesor Ranch. The breakdown is as follows:
50 mile1st - $21772nd - $7773rd - $646
Mountain Marathon1st - $7772nd - $3773rd - $246
Accommodations:
1. Staying at the Ranch: Book a stay at the Historic Reesor Ranch’s B&B or private cabins.Reservations open on September 20, 2025 at 7:00am CST (first-come, first-serve, two-night minimum). Online bookings here.2. Festival-Style Camping at the Ranch: Tent or vehicle camping (size restrictions in effect) in a designated field, $40 per vehicle for the weekend.Camping option must be added to registration by May 1, 2026.Facilities include bathrooms, porta-potties, and showers.3. Other Accommodation Options Nearby:Additional camping locations in Cypress Hills, Elkwater, and Reesor Lake.Hotels and condos at Elkwater, and accommodations in Maple Creek and Medicine Hat.

Refund Policy:● Full refund until February 1, 2026 (includes meals and camping).● 50% refund of race fee only until April 1, 2026 ($5 refund fee applies)● No refunds after April 1, 2026 at 12 pm.
Transfers:Distance changes allowed until May 1, 2026, with a $5 fee (no person-to-person bib transfers). Transfers must be completed by runner on Race Roster. Race organizers will not complete transfers for runners.
Deferrals:No deferrals, except for specific pregnancy-related cases (see policy on website).
